Transaction 81d9169753dafdf06a75b0bd95311fd0a0c3703430d9351fd97d1cebcafee117
1 Input
1 Output
-
81d9169753dafdf06a75b0bd95311fd0a0c3703430d9351fd97d1cebcafee117:0
- value
- 2268099
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ddadee3679ebf43c3acc84d250ea54d0b030d18 OP_EQUAL
- address
- 34QsiWLrGka31Ty8hTzvPpVEoF57u4AXWm